Low Tire Pressure after being away on travel for 4 days

Upon return from a trip, my new 135 is showing Low Tire Pressure in the rear left tire?! It wasn't there when I left it, and no one touched it when it was parked in my garage while I was away.

I checked the pressure to be 28psi, and went to put some air back in at a local gas station. I'm not sure if it was the pump or my tire, but the tire lost a significant amount of pressure when trying to fill it back up, and dropped to 21psi.

Is the tire flat, or could it just be temperature related while it was sitting for a few days? Since these Run Flat Tires are unique, I'm not sure. It was very strange how it didn't hold any air from the pump. BMW Assist wasn't much help either, and just said best bet is to bring it in, and not drive on it anymore. If the tire is flat, would it not be able to hold air like I was observing when trying to pump it up?

Ugh, this is annoying...so strange how I see this warning now, and not when I was driving it before leaving town.

Any input's appreciated...thanks guys

28psi is too low for sure. And I've had bad/worn air hoses damage the air valve stem core to the point that it leaked air badly.

Check the tire for any foregn object damage (nails, screws, etc.). If OK go to another air source and make sure to APPLY ENOUGH FORCE while adding air to get a good seal. Use your air gage to set the pressure to 38lbs. You will likely need to reset the TPMS per the manual. Drive it and check air pressure daily to determine if there is a slow air leak.
